If you're interested in buying Dogecoin, there are a few different ways to do it. You can buy it on a cryptocurrency exchange, or you can buy it from a peer-to-peer marketplace.
Buying Dogecoin on a Cryptocurrency Exchange
The easiest way to buy Dogecoin is to purchase it on a cryptocurrency exchange. There are a number of different exchanges that support Dogecoin, including Binance, Coinbase, and Kraken.
To buy Dogecoin on an exchange, you'll need to create an account and deposit some funds. Once you've done that, you can place an order to buy Dogecoin. The exchange will then execute your order and credit your account with the Dogecoin you purchased.
Buying Dogecoin from a Peer-to-Peer Marketplace
Another way to buy Dogecoin is to purchase it from a peer-to-peer marketplace. Peer-to-peer marketplaces allow you to buy and sell cryptocurrencies directly with other people.
To buy Dogecoin from a peer-to-peer marketplace, you'll need to create an account and find a seller who is willing to sell you DOGE. Once you've found a seller, you can agree on a price and payment method. The seller will then send you the DOGE, and you will send them the payment.
## How to Store Dogecoin
Once you've purchased Dogecoin, you'll need to store it in a secure wallet. There are a number of different wallets that support Dogecoin, including hardware wallets, software wallets, and online wallets.
Hardware Wallets
Hardware wallets are the most secure way to store Dogecoin. They are physical devices that store your private keys offline, which makes them immune to hacking. However, hardware wallets can be more expensive than other types of wallets.
Software Wallets
Software wallets are less secure than hardware wallets, but they are also more convenient. Software wallets can be installed on your computer or mobile device, and they allow you to easily send and receive Dogecoin.
Online Wallets
Online wallets are the least secure type of wallet, but they are also the most convenient. Online wallets are hosted by a third-party provider, and they allow you to access your Dogecoin from anywhere with an internet connection. However, online wallets are vulnerable to hacking, so it's important to only use a reputable provider.
